For decades, Easterseals has helped children with disabilities to thrive. -
Easterseals has helped generations of young children grow up with confidence in their abilities. -
The Easterseals Telethon was long an annual fundraiser in the Washington, DC area.
Easterseals was there for me after being born with a paralyzed right arm from a brachial plexus injury at birth. Their skills and resources allowed me to live a near normal life and [have] a 37-year career in the fire service. This wouldn't have been possible without Easterseals.
—
Roger, Easterseals Child Development Center Class of 1972
